Pathward Financial, Inc. operates as the holding company for Pathward, National Association that provides various banking products and services in the United States. Pathward Financial, Inc. was founded in 1954 and is headquartered in Sioux Falls, South Dakota. The company has 22.34 M outstanding shares of which 1.58 M shares are currently shorted by private and institutional investors with about 8.78 trading days to cover. More on Meta Financial Group

Meta Financial Group (CASH) is traded on NASDAQ Exchange in USA and employs 1,182 people. Meta Financial is listed under Regional Banks category by Fama And French industry classification. The company currently falls under 'Mid-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 1.69 B. Meta Financial Group conducts business under Banks sector and is part of Financials industry. The entity has 22.34 M outstanding shares of which 1.58 M shares are currently shorted by private and institutional investors with about 8.78 trading days to cover. Meta Financial Group currently holds about 388.04 M in cash with 450.62 M of positive cash flow from operations. This results in cash-per-share (CPS) ratio of 13.36.

The market value of Meta Financial Group is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Meta that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Meta Financial's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Meta Financial's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Meta Financial's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Meta Financial's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Meta Financial's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Meta Financial is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Meta Financial's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
